Botones en Appinventor

Botones en Appinventor

Introduction to Buttons in App Inventor

In this section, the instructor introduces the topic of working with buttons in App Inventor. Key aspects such as button properties, behaviors upon clicking, long-clicking, pressing, and releasing are discussed.

Understanding Button Properties

  • The background color property can be adjusted to enable or disable a button visually.
  • Enabling and disabling buttons changes their appearance, making them more tangible for interaction.
  • Properties like font style (bold/italic), text size, font type, and height can be customized for buttons.

Adjusting Button Dimensions

  • The height of a button can be set to adjust automatically based on its container or specified in pixels or percentage.
  • Width settings for buttons include automatic adjustment, pixel-based dimensions, or percentage of the container width.

Adding Images to Buttons

  • Buttons can have images assigned to them; these images may appear differently across various screen sizes due to display variations.
  • To prevent distortion on different screens, adjusting image dimensions using pixels is demonstrated but not recommended for optimal responsiveness.

Customizing Button Shapes and Interactions

This part delves into shaping buttons by rounding corners or altering their form. Additionally, it covers options like rectangular shapes and oval forms along with displaying touch feedback.

Modifying Button Shapes

  • Buttons' shapes can be customized by rounding corners slightly or changing them to rectangular or oval forms.

Displaying Touch Feedback

Detailed Button Properties and Actions

In this section, the speaker discusses the properties and actions related to buttons in an interface design.

Button Properties

  • The speaker demonstrates adjusting button properties such as pulsations, alignment of text within the button, and changing text color for visibility.
  • Pulsations can be shown for aesthetic purposes.
  • Text alignment within the button can be adjusted (left, center, right).
  • Changing text color to white for better visibility against a dark background.

Button Actions

  • Exploring different actions that can be associated with buttons.
  • Demonstrating simple actions like click and long click events.
  • Discussing how different devices may interpret default shapes of buttons differently.

Button Actions: Click vs. Long Click

This part delves into distinguishing between a regular click event and a long click event associated with buttons.

Click Events

  • Differentiating between a regular click and a long click event on a button.
  • Regular clicks are quick press-release interactions.
  • Long clicks involve pressing and holding for an extended duration.

Event Varieties

  • Exploring various button events beyond simple clicks.
  • Understanding press-and-release events versus distinct clicking actions.
  • Demonstrating how to disable certain events to control button behavior effectively.

Final Thoughts on Button Events

Concluding remarks on understanding and utilizing different button events in interface design.

Event Execution

  • Clarifying the execution of different button events based on user interactions.
  • Distinguishing between pressing, releasing, clicking, and long-clicking actions on buttons.

Event Functionality

  • Summarizing the functionality of various button events for responsive user interfaces.
Video description

๐Ÿ”— Canal de ProgramadorNovato: https://www.youtube.com/c/programadornovato ๐Ÿ”— Facebook: https://facebook.com/ProgramadorNovatoOficial ๐Ÿ”— Twitter: https://twitter.com/programadornova ๐Ÿ”— Linkedin: https://www.linkedin.com/in/programadornovato/ ๐Ÿ”— Instagram: https://www.instagram.com/programadornovato/ ๐Ÿ”— Pagina oficial: https://www.programadornovato.com ๐Ÿ”— Gracias por apoyar este canal: https://www.patreon.com/programadornovato En este tutorial analizaremos el funcionamiento de un botรณn en appinventor asรญ como algunas de sus propiedades realizamos los siguiente: Propiedades: - Habilitado - Alto y ancho - Imagen - Forma - Texto - PosiciรณnDelTexto Acciones: - Cuando click. - Cuando click largo. - Cuando presione. - Cuando soltar. ๐ŸŽฆ Curso App Inventor: https://www.youtube.com/watch?v=P9ce4QAjwl4&list=PLCTD_CpMeEKS15LJHtAIocRCnHSLFuktA&index=2 ๐ŸŽฆ ๐Ÿ“ฑ [Curso] Desarrollo en Android de 0 a 100: https://www.youtube.com/watch?v=AHyTqIB_8Rs&list=PLCTD_CpMeEKTT9pb9J-89j1SPtqHzU7sF&index=2 ๐ŸŽฆ๐Ÿ“ฑ [Curso] Android Studio con Interfaz Grafica de 0 a 100: https://www.youtube.com/watch?v=3ZUlE_tvfaM&list=PLCTD_CpMeEKRL2-HaZThebGcyyR3_RshO&index=2 ๐ŸŽฆ๐ŸŸข[Curso] Android Studio con Bases de datos ๐Ÿ“ณ: https://www.youtube.com/watch?v=CeQZ0c1l_pY&list=PLCTD_CpMeEKQJiP5LPFF4x-1gIf-19LVe&index=2&ab_channel=ProgramadorNovato ๐ŸŽฆAndroid y MySQL ๐Ÿฌ๐Ÿ“ณ: https://www.youtube.com/watch?v=YhqEJVo0qRs&list=PLCTD_CpMeEKSiUQ_svD3ovD1qXdKQFMvO&index=1&t=1s&ab_channel=ProgramadorNovato ๐ŸŽฆ[CURSO] de Scratch de 0 a 100 ๐Ÿ˜บ: https://www.youtube.com/watch?v=89v6iyKrtgg&list=PLCTD_CpMeEKRsxcdSxuUcqmEG7NlEbCLP&index=1&ab_channel=ProgramadorNovato #appinventor #android #desarrollomobil